Tableau Prep features and specs

  • User-Friendly Interface
    Tableau Prep has a visually intuitive drag-and-drop interface that makes it easy for users, even those with limited technical skills, to clean, shape, and prepare their data.
  • Integration with Tableau
    Seamlessly integrates with Tableau Desktop and Tableau Server, allowing for easy data flow from preparation to visualization and analysis.
  • Flexible Data Connectivity
    Offers a wide range of data connectors, enabling users to easily connect to various data sources including cloud services, databases, and flat files.
  • Automation and Scheduling
    Users can automate workflows and schedule data prep tasks, which saves time and ensures data is always up-to-date for analysis.
  • Collaborative Features
    Supports sharing and collaboration through Tableau Server and Tableau Online, making it easier for teams to work together on data preparation tasks.

Possible disadvantages of Tableau Prep

  • Limited Advanced Transformations
    While Tableau Prep offers many useful tools, it lacks some advanced data transformation capabilities found in more specialized ETL (Extract, Transform, Load) tools.
  • Performance Issues with Large Datasets
    Users may experience performance slowdowns when working with extremely large datasets, affecting overall efficiency and user experience.
  • Steep Learning Curve for Complex Tasks
    Although its interface is user-friendly for simple tasks, more complex data preparation processes still require a deeper understanding, making the learning curve steeper for advanced functionalities.
  • Cost
    Tableau Prep is a paid product, and the cost could be a barrier for small businesses or individual users who might not have the budget for a subscription.
  • Limited Custom Scripting
    Does not provide extensive support for custom scripting, limiting the flexibility for users who need highly customized data transformation processes.

QPR ProcessAnalyzer features and specs

  • User-Friendly Interface
    QPR ProcessAnalyzer offers a user-friendly interface that allows users of varying technical skills to navigate and utilize the tool effectively.
  • Advanced Analytics
    The tool provides advanced analytics capabilities, including root cause analysis and performance measurement, which help in deep process understanding.
  • Seamless Integration
    QPR ProcessAnalyzer supports seamless integration with various data sources and enterprise systems like ERP and CRM, enabling comprehensive data analysis.
  • Real-Time Monitoring
    It offers real-time process monitoring and alerts, enabling quick response to process deviations and improving operational efficiency.
  • Robust Reporting
    The tool comes with robust reporting features that allow users to generate detailed and customizable reports for different stakeholders.
  • Scalability
    QPR ProcessAnalyzer is highly scalable, making it suitable for both small businesses and large enterprises looking to analyze complex processes.

Possible disadvantages of QPR ProcessAnalyzer

  • Cost
    QPR ProcessAnalyzer can be expensive for small businesses or startups, potentially limiting its accessibility for these organizations.
  • Learning Curve
    Despite its user-friendly interface, there is a learning curve associated with understanding and utilizing all the features effectively.
  • Data Privacy Concerns
    The tool requires access to proprietary data, which could raise data privacy and security concerns for some organizations.
  • Customization Limitations
    While it offers robust reporting, there may be limitations in customizing certain aspects of the tool to fit specific business needs.
  • Dependency on Data Quality
    The effectiveness of QPR ProcessAnalyzer heavily depends on the quality of the data inputted, making data cleansing a critical prerequisite.
  • Integration Complexity
    Although integration is supported, the complexity of integrating with certain legacy systems can be challenging and resource-intensive.
